def insertion_sort(a):
''' implement insertion sort'''
for i in xrange(1, len(a)):
key = a[i]
j = i - 1
while j >= 0:
if a[j] > key:
a[j], a[j+1] = a[j + 1], a[j]
j = j - 1
from scipy.stats import beta
def binom_interval(success, total, confint=0.95):
quantile = (1 - confint) / 2.
lower = beta.ppf(quantile, success, total - success + 1)
upper = beta.ppf(1 - quantile, success + 1, total - success)
return (lower, upper)
# coding: utf-8
""" Create a scatter-plot matrix using Matplotlib. """
from __future__ import division, print_function
__author__ = "adrn <[email protected]>"
# Standard library
import os, sys
# This Python application will calculate the passer rating
# (passer efficiency or pass efficiency) given the five required variables.
# Variables to be used as values are defined below. Set to strings so input
# can be anything. Later the strings will be converted to numbers, given
# they pass a series of error checking tests.
COMP = "null"
ATT = "null"
YARDS = "null"
## Warren Buffet's 1B Basketball Challenge ##
expected_value <- function(p,ngames=63,prize=1000000000){
p^ngames * prize
## What is the expected value of an entry
## given a particular level of prediction accuracy
getBREFTeamStatTable <-
function(season_end = 2015, table_name = 'team', date = T) {
packages <-
c('rvest','dplyr','pipeR','RCurl', 'XML','reshape2', 'tidyr', 'magrittr')
lapply(packages, library, character.only = T)
base <-
season <-
(season_end - 1) %>%
## Custom Basketball Reference Scraper Season Scraper
get_bref_player_season_stats <-
function(season.end, stat_type = c("Advanced","Totals","Per Minute","Per Game"),
team.totals = F , league = 'NBA'){
packages <-
lapply(packages, library, character.only = T)
bref_team_base <-
devtools::install_github('cmpolis/datacomb', subdir = 'pkg')
packages <-
c('datacomb', 'dplyr', 'htmlwidgets', 'magrittr')
lapply(packages, library, character.only = T)
data <-
install_github('rCharts', 'ramnathv') ## install rCharts
#Register Twitter
## A real example, but using a fictitious consumerkey and consumer
## secret - you'll need to supply your own
#register access to twitter API
"" %>%
read.table() %>% data.frame %>% tbl_df -> data
names(data) <- c("month", "day", "year", "temp")
data %>%
group_by(year, month) %>%